One to One Support

Aphasia Support offers free, one-to-one speech and language therapy in your home or a residential setting.

A speech and language therapist creates a personalised plan tailored to your communication goals, and a fully trained volunteer provides in-person support every two weeks.

Our six-month programme options include computer therapy and supported conversation, giving you the tools you need to communicate with confidence.

Available in West Yorkshire, Harrogate & Barnsley

Computer Therapy

Individual assessment: A speech and language therapist creates a personalised support plan tailored to the client’s communication goals.

Home visits: A fully trained volunteer visits the client at-home to provide one-to-one support every two weeks for a period of six months.

iPad therapy: Clients access the charity's iPad loan scheme, enabling regular use of leading therapy apps such as Cuespeak, Tactus Therapy and Beautiful Voice.

Celebrate achievements: Milestones and progress are recognised to motivate and boost confidence.

Ongoing review: Progress is regularly reviewed by a speech and language therapist to ensure communication goals are met, next steps are clear, and future support is planned.

Supported Conversation

Individual assessment: A speech and language therapist creates a personalised support plan tailored to the client’s communication goals.

Home visits: A fully trained volunteer visits the client at-home to provide one-to-one support every two weeks for a period of six months.

Supported conversation: The volunteer uses evidence-based total communication strategies to facilitate meaningful communication, helping the client to express themselves and engage confidently (without the use of technology).

Celebrate achievements: Milestones and progress are recognised to motivate and boost confidence.

Ongoing review: Progress is regularly reviewed by a speech and language therapist to ensure communication goals are met, next steps are clear, and future support is planned.
